In our July 2015 LMU(update), LMU Magazine’s monthly email to alumni, we challenged readers to send us a funny caption for one of our favorite photos from LMU’s past. The winning caption comes from Dennis Rowse ’76, whose major as a student was biology. In addition to lots of clever captions, some of which spurred bursts of laughter, the truthful details about the photo, from Mary Leah Plante, R.S.H.M., pleasantly surprised us. The photograph was taken Aug. 17, 1989, at the Religious of the Sacred Heart of Mary Community Center, located at the corner of 85th St. and Loyola Boulevard, an apartment building for elderly sisters. The photo was a thank-you sent to William H. Hannon as a way to show appreciation for the chairs, which he had given to the community of nuns.
